‘I Don’t Have To Ask Anyone’: Steiner Fires Back At ‘Angry’ Deletraz

Romain Grosjean’s horror crash at the Bahrain Grand Prix last weekend paved the way for Pietro Fittipaldi to make his F1 debut at the Sakhir GP. However, the Haas F1 Team’s decision to run Fittipaldi as Grosjean’s replacement instead of Louis Deletraz, another reserve driver that the American racing outfit could have called upon, left the Formula Two driver less than pleased.
